Bigelow Advises Doble Engineering Company on its Acquisition By ESCO Technologies Inc.

Doble

Doble, (www.doble.com) headquartered in Watertown, Massachusetts, is the worldwide leader in providing high-end, diagnostic test solutions for the electric utility industry.  Doble provides comprehensive engineering consulting services, which it typically delivers using information gathered through its branded diagnostic testing instruments for power delivery apparatus. The combination of this proprietary instrumentation, a “Knowledge Reservoir” of over 25 million apparatus test results, along with consulting services for analyzing and interpreting test data enables Doble to assist power system operators with their mission-critical decisions.

Founded in 1920, Doble pioneered the design and manufacture of the standard high voltage insulation diagnostic test. Today, the Company’s wide-ranging products and services are recognized worldwide as the electric utility industry’s “gold standard.”

ESCO

ESCO, (www.escotechnologies.com) headquartered in St. Louis, Missouri, is a proven supplier of special purpose communications systems for electric, gas and water utilities, including hardware and software to support advanced metering applications.

Doble Engineering Company (“Doble”) announced that it has been acquired by ESCO Technologies Inc. (NYSE: ESE, “ESCO”) for cash consideration of approximately $319 million.  This transaction is the successful culmination of an initiative led by The Bigelow Company LLC on behalf of Doble to proactively seek out the “Best New Majority Shareholder” for the Company, and in so doing, provide a liquidity event for the current Shareholders and their beneficiaries.
